Output ef68bd0361c4d82f0194e56a77ce6667541641ae714b2a1651a833358fea7937:0

value
100900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9035299e2f060b83d1ee942a8c9deaf41162fb6 OP_EQUAL
address
3QPgAAvyrqNQvqprZpc2onjYfKArULDnkv
transaction
ef68bd0361c4d82f0194e56a77ce6667541641ae714b2a1651a833358fea7937